Leo Mariani
Stock Analyst at Roth Capital
(3.98)
# 558
Out of 4,944 analysts
251
Total ratings
71.68%
Success rate
66.58%
Average return
Main Sectors:
Stocks Rated by Leo Mariani
Stock | Action | Price Target | Current | Upside | Ratings | Updated | |
---|---|---|---|---|---|---|---|
EOG EOG Resources | Downgrades: Neutral | $140 → $134 | $119.47 | +12.16% | 27 | Jul 9, 2025 | |
EQT EQT Corporation | Initiates: Buy | $69 | $51.48 | +34.03% | 1 | Jun 24, 2025 | |
PROP Prairie Operating Co. | Initiates: Buy | $8 | $2.74 | +192.50% | 1 | Jun 12, 2025 | |
SOC Sable Offshore | Maintains: Buy | $38 → $37 | $28.87 | +28.16% | 2 | May 27, 2025 | |
MUR Murphy Oil | Downgrades: Neutral | $27 → $25 | $23.25 | +7.53% | 14 | May 15, 2025 | |
CIVI Civitas Resources | Downgrades: Neutral | $46 → $34 | $33.18 | +2.47% | 7 | May 15, 2025 | |
VNOM Viper Energy | Maintains: Buy | $46 → $53 | $38.68 | +37.02% | 12 | Oct 16, 2024 | |
AR Antero Resources | Initiates: Buy | $32 | $32.38 | -1.17% | 1 | Aug 27, 2024 | |
CTRA Coterra Energy | Upgrades: Buy | $25 → $29 | $24.22 | +19.74% | 2 | Aug 27, 2024 | |
CNX CNX Resources | Maintains: Neutral | $18 → $22 | $29.06 | -24.29% | 2 | Apr 2, 2024 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Buy | $37 → $39 | $20.56 | +89.69% | 24 | Apr 2, 2024 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Buy | $66 → $71 | $47.98 | +47.98% | 3 | Mar 28, 2024 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Buy | $6 | $0.40 | +1,386.25% | 3 | Mar 25, 2024 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Buy | $58 → $56 | $48.67 | +15.06% | 9 | Mar 11, 2024 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Buy | $66 → $57 | $58.84 | -3.13% | 3 | Oct 25, 2023 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Reiterates: Neutral | $60 | $44.75 | +34.08% | 4 | Sep 12, 2023 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Reiterates: Buy | $19 | $8.31 | +128.64% | 12 | Aug 14, 2023 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Overweight | $66 → $75 | $50.46 | +48.63% | 4 | Jul 17, 2023 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Buy | $110 → $118 | $95.88 | +23.07% | 25 | Aug 26, 2022 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Assumes: Buy | $155 | $139.98 | +10.73% | 24 | Jul 20, 2022 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Assumes: Buy | $26 | $23.92 | +8.70% | 21 | Jul 20, 2022 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Assumes: Buy | $54 | $27.04 | +99.70% | 22 | Jul 20, 2022 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Assumes: Neutral | $12 | $15.68 | -26.66% | 3 | Jul 20, 2022 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Assumes: Neutral | $25 | $34.38 | -27.28% | 1 | Jul 20, 2022 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Overweight | $12 → $13 | $2.88 | +351.39% | 9 | Apr 14, 2022 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Overweight | $17 → $18 | $14.47 | +24.40% | 7 | Apr 11, 2022 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Initiates: Sector Weight | n/a | $4.26 | - | 1 | Jan 5, 2022 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Initiates: Sector Weight | n/a | $1.87 | - | 1 | Jan 5, 2022 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Assumes: Overweight | $30 | $44.08 | -31.94% | 3 | Jan 5, 2022 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Initiates: Overweight | $40 | $1.66 | +2,309.64% | 1 | Jan 5, 2022 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Maintains: Overweight | $34 → $37 | $90.61 | -59.17% | 1 | Jun 8, 2021 | |
XXXX XXXXXXXXXXXXXXXX Upgrade | Initiates: Sector Weight | n/a | $12.65 | - | 1 | Jan 22, 2020 |
EOG Resources
Jul 9, 2025
Downgrades: Neutral
Price Target: $140 → $134
Current: $119.47
Upside: +12.16%
EQT Corporation
Jun 24, 2025
Initiates: Buy
Price Target: $69
Current: $51.48
Upside: +34.03%
Prairie Operating Co.
Jun 12, 2025
Initiates: Buy
Price Target: $8
Current: $2.74
Upside: +192.50%
Sable Offshore
May 27, 2025
Maintains: Buy
Price Target: $38 → $37
Current: $28.87
Upside: +28.16%
Murphy Oil
May 15, 2025
Downgrades: Neutral
Price Target: $27 → $25
Current: $23.25
Upside: +7.53%
Civitas Resources
May 15, 2025
Downgrades: Neutral
Price Target: $46 → $34
Current: $33.18
Upside: +2.47%
Viper Energy
Oct 16, 2024
Maintains: Buy
Price Target: $46 → $53
Current: $38.68
Upside: +37.02%
Antero Resources
Aug 27, 2024
Initiates: Buy
Price Target: $32
Current: $32.38
Upside: -1.17%
Coterra Energy
Aug 27, 2024
Upgrades: Buy
Price Target: $25 → $29
Current: $24.22
Upside: +19.74%
CNX Resources
Apr 2, 2024
Maintains: Neutral
Price Target: $18 → $22
Current: $29.06
Upside: -24.29%
Apr 2, 2024
Maintains: Buy
Price Target: $37 → $39
Current: $20.56
Upside: +89.69%
Mar 28, 2024
Maintains: Buy
Price Target: $66 → $71
Current: $47.98
Upside: +47.98%
Mar 25, 2024
Maintains: Buy
Price Target: $6
Current: $0.40
Upside: +1,386.25%
Mar 11, 2024
Maintains: Buy
Price Target: $58 → $56
Current: $48.67
Upside: +15.06%
Oct 25, 2023
Maintains: Buy
Price Target: $66 → $57
Current: $58.84
Upside: -3.13%
Sep 12, 2023
Reiterates: Neutral
Price Target: $60
Current: $44.75
Upside: +34.08%
Aug 14, 2023
Reiterates: Buy
Price Target: $19
Current: $8.31
Upside: +128.64%
Jul 17, 2023
Maintains: Overweight
Price Target: $66 → $75
Current: $50.46
Upside: +48.63%
Aug 26, 2022
Maintains: Buy
Price Target: $110 → $118
Current: $95.88
Upside: +23.07%
Jul 20, 2022
Assumes: Buy
Price Target: $155
Current: $139.98
Upside: +10.73%
Jul 20, 2022
Assumes: Buy
Price Target: $26
Current: $23.92
Upside: +8.70%
Jul 20, 2022
Assumes: Buy
Price Target: $54
Current: $27.04
Upside: +99.70%
Jul 20, 2022
Assumes: Neutral
Price Target: $12
Current: $15.68
Upside: -26.66%
Jul 20, 2022
Assumes: Neutral
Price Target: $25
Current: $34.38
Upside: -27.28%
Apr 14, 2022
Maintains: Overweight
Price Target: $12 → $13
Current: $2.88
Upside: +351.39%
Apr 11, 2022
Maintains: Overweight
Price Target: $17 → $18
Current: $14.47
Upside: +24.40%
Jan 5, 2022
Initiates: Sector Weight
Price Target: n/a
Current: $4.26
Upside: -
Jan 5, 2022
Initiates: Sector Weight
Price Target: n/a
Current: $1.87
Upside: -
Jan 5, 2022
Assumes: Overweight
Price Target: $30
Current: $44.08
Upside: -31.94%
Jan 5, 2022
Initiates: Overweight
Price Target: $40
Current: $1.66
Upside: +2,309.64%
Jun 8, 2021
Maintains: Overweight
Price Target: $34 → $37
Current: $90.61
Upside: -59.17%
Jan 22, 2020
Initiates: Sector Weight
Price Target: n/a
Current: $12.65
Upside: -